Output df1259ceadaa1c04b45787f7270598b18856495fe2dd8ea0dc8159d103cdfba2:1

value
57690350
script pubkey
OP_0 OP_PUSHBYTES_20 acba8fdde4ec622ab8073ac8ef8f90771cda8fcf
address
bc1q4jaglh0ya33z4wq88tywlruswuwd4r70r9rt7d
transaction
df1259ceadaa1c04b45787f7270598b18856495fe2dd8ea0dc8159d103cdfba2
confirmations
63058
spent
true